Hold on payments after delivery is confirmed?

nwGamers
New Community Member

I want to know you're experiences with this hold policy. I have sold multiple items on eBay and I always get a tracking number when I ship an item. I have confirmation that the items have been delivered but I still have holds on the money. I have also added the tracking numbers to paypal and to eBay. I have not however received any feedback yet. It has only been a few days since the items have been delivered but I want to know if I'm going to have to wait the full 20 day hold or if anyone has experience with this and can tell me how long it takes. Hi Amanda,

 

About holding funds until delivery is confirmed AND the buyer has given positive feedback... How can I, as a seller, force any buyer to give feedback of any kind?

 

Delivery confirmation might be a good idea, IF the Post Office were better than 70% efficient at their jobs. Buyer feedback, just on my sales is probably around 40%-50%. Most of the buyers communicate with a payment and no comments of any kind.

 

Seems like the policy may be heavy handed and actually give buyers an incentive to cheat more readily than before.

Yea, The requirement for 100 feedbacks doesnt sound bad till you figure out that less than 10% of the customers (or other sellers) leave any feedback at all. That makes the 'probationary period' about 1000 feedbacks. I've only gotten feedback 3 times out the last 30+ transactions. And cannot find any place to fight about that.
